Pralines
Recipe By : New Orleans Cooking School
Serving Size : 25 Preparation Time :0:30
Categories : Cajun/Creole Candy
Desserts
Amount Measure Ingredient -- Preparation Method
-------- ------------ --------------------------------
1 1/2 Cups sugar
3/4 Cup brown sugar
1/2 Cup milk
6 Tablespoons butter
1 1/2 Cups pecans -- broken
1 Teaspoon vanilla extract
Before making candy, prepare several layers of newspaper and place on
a flat surface. Place a layer of wax paper on top of the newspaper.
The newspaper layers are important because the candy mixture will be
very hot.
Combine all ingredients except vanilla and bring to a boil. Cook to
soft ball stage (238-240 degrees) on a candy thermometer. Remove from
heat and stir in vanilla. Keep stirring until nuts no longer come to
the top of the mixture. Quickly drop by spoonfuls on prepared wax
paper. When cool, remove from wax paper and store.
